Question

a) create a segment addition equation to find the length of bc, then b) solve for x:
a ----22---- b ---------------- c
|-----------------------61-----------------------|

Explanation:

Response
Part a)

Step1: Recall Segment Addition Postulate

The Segment Addition Postulate states that if \( B \) is between \( A \) and \( C \), then \( AB + BC = AC \). Let \( BC = x \). We know \( AB = 22 \) and \( AC = 61 \).

Step2: Write the equation

Substituting the known values into the postulate, we get \( 22 + x = 61 \).

Part b)

Step1: Solve for \( x \)

Start with the equation \( 22 + x = 61 \). Subtract 22 from both sides to isolate \( x \).
\[

$$\begin{align*} 22 + x - 22 &= 61 - 22\\ x &= 39 \end{align*}$$

\]
